Key questions about this property
The answers below summarize the purpose, scope, default effect, and review scenarios for this property.
| What does it do? |
It defines an upper limit for the size of documents that can be uploaded to community spaces, impacting user experience and storage management. |
| What area does it affect? |
Community document uploads |
| What does the default mean? |
The default value is "25", which is the baseline setting used unless it is changed. |
| When should you review it? |
Review this property when adjusting community document size limits or addressing user upload issues. |
Out of the box property record
Raw metadata from the property record.
| Property name |
sn_communities.attachments.document.max_allowed_size |
| Sys ID |
e5ff0fd6c7401300038b4865cb976324 |
| Type |
string |
| Application |
Communities |
| Default value |
25 |
| Description |
Maximum allowed document file size in MB that can be used to limit the maximum file size of community document.
It works as upper-cap for system property "sn_communities.attachments.document.max_size". |
